"""
Behavior Cloning Pre-Training (Stage 1 of two-stage training).
Motivation (Meta paper, Section 3.2.3):
RL-Only training without a behavioral prior is unstable — the policy
fails to converge to a coherent reasoning schema. SFT→RL consistently
outperforms RL-Only: the supervised stage anchors the model in the
correct behavioral structure, and RL then refines from that starting point.
What this script does:
1. Rolls out all training episodes using the ORACLE (_get_best_action rule)
2. Collects (observation, best_action) pairs — this is the supervised dataset
3. Trains the MaskablePPO policy network via cross-entropy loss (NLL minimization)
using policy.evaluate_actions(), which is the SB3-native way to get log-probs
4. Saves the pre-trained weights as data/models/bc_init.zip
The RL training script (train.py) then loads bc_init.zip as its starting policy
instead of random initialization.
RUN:
python -m src.agent.behavior_clone
"""
import os
import sys
import numpy as np
import torch
from pathlib import Path
from torch.optim import Adam
sys.path.append(str(Path(__file__).parent.parent.parent))
from sb3_contrib import MaskablePPO
from sb3_contrib.common.wrappers import ActionMasker
import gymnasium as gym
from src.env.discord_env import DiscordEnv
from src.env.wrappers import RewardScalingWrapper, LagrangianPenaltyWrapper, DisparateImpactWrapper, MetricsTrackingWrapper
def mask_fn(env: gym.Env) -> np.ndarray:
return env.action_masks()
def collect_bc_dataset(episodes_file: str = "data/processed/episodes_train.json"):
"""
Roll out every training episode using the oracle policy (_get_best_action).
Returns lists of observations, actions, and action masks.
"""
env = DiscordEnv(episodes_file=episodes_file)
obs_list, action_list, mask_list = [], [], []
print(f"Collecting BC dataset from {len(env.episodes)} episodes...")
for _ in range(len(env.episodes)):
obs, _ = env.reset()
done = False
while not done:
# Compute oracle action BEFORE stepping (ledger state must match)
idx = env.current_episode.step_indices[env.current_step_in_episode]
tox = float(env.toxicity_scores[idx])
uid = env.current_episode.user_ids[env.current_step_in_episode]
env._ensure_ledger(uid)
best_action = env._get_best_action(tox, uid)
mask = env.action_masks()
obs_list.append({k: v.copy() for k, v in obs.items()})
action_list.append(best_action)
mask_list.append(mask.copy())
obs, _, terminated, truncated, _ = env.step(best_action)
done = terminated or truncated
env.close()
print(f" Collected {len(obs_list)} (obs, action) pairs")
# Action distribution in the BC dataset
from collections import Counter
dist = Counter(action_list)
names = ["ALLOW", "WARN", "DELETE", "TIMEOUT", "BAN"]
print(" Action distribution:")
for a, name in enumerate(names):
pct = dist[a] / len(action_list) * 100
print(f" {name:8s}: {dist[a]:5d} ({pct:.1f}%)")
return obs_list, action_list, mask_list
def train_bc(
obs_list: list,
action_list: list,
mask_list: list,
output_path: str = "data/models/bc_init.zip",
n_epochs: int = 30,
batch_size: int = 256,
lr: float = 3e-4,
):
"""
Train the MaskablePPO policy via behavior cloning.
Uses policy.evaluate_actions() which returns log-probabilities of
taking the given actions under the current policy. Minimizing the
negative log-likelihood is equivalent to cross-entropy / imitation learning.
"""
# Build a wrapped env to create the policy with the correct architecture
def _make_env():
e = DiscordEnv(episodes_file="data/processed/episodes_train.json")
e = RewardScalingWrapper(e)
e = ActionMasker(e, mask_fn)
return e
model = MaskablePPO("MultiInputPolicy", _make_env(), verbose=0, device="auto")
policy = model.policy
optimizer = Adam(policy.parameters(), lr=lr)
n_samples = len(obs_list)
actions_np = np.array(action_list, dtype=np.int64)
masks_np = np.array(mask_list, dtype=bool)
print(f"\nBehavior cloning: {n_samples} samples, {n_epochs} epochs, batch={batch_size}")
print(f" Device: {next(policy.parameters()).device}")
best_acc = 0.0
for epoch in range(n_epochs):
perm = np.random.permutation(n_samples)
epoch_loss = 0.0
n_batches = 0
for start in range(0, n_samples, batch_size):
idx = perm[start : start + batch_size]
if len(idx) < 2:
continue
# Build observation tensors — each key stacked into a batch
batch_obs = {
k: torch.tensor(
np.stack([obs_list[i][k] for i in idx]),
dtype=torch.float32,
device=policy.device,
)
for k in obs_list[0].keys()
}
batch_actions = torch.tensor(actions_np[idx], dtype=torch.long, device=policy.device)
batch_masks = torch.tensor(masks_np[idx], dtype=torch.bool, device=policy.device)
# evaluate_actions returns (values, log_prob, entropy)
# log_prob is the log-probability of taking batch_actions under the current policy
_, log_prob, _ = policy.evaluate_actions(
batch_obs, batch_actions, action_masks=batch_masks
)
# NLL loss = behavior cloning objective
loss = -log_prob.mean()
optimizer.zero_grad()
loss.backward()
torch.nn.utils.clip_grad_norm_(policy.parameters(), max_norm=0.5)
optimizer.step()
epoch_loss += loss.item()
n_batches += 1
# Epoch accuracy: fraction of steps where argmax matches oracle
with torch.no_grad():
all_obs = {
k: torch.tensor(
np.stack([o[k] for o in obs_list]),
dtype=torch.float32,
device=policy.device,
)
for k in obs_list[0].keys()
}
all_masks = torch.tensor(masks_np, dtype=torch.bool, device=policy.device)
# Get action distributions
dist = policy.get_distribution(all_obs, action_masks=all_masks)
preds = dist.distribution.probs.argmax(dim=1).cpu().numpy()
acc = (preds == actions_np).mean()
avg_loss = epoch_loss / max(n_batches, 1)
print(f" Epoch {epoch+1:3d}/{n_epochs} loss={avg_loss:.4f} acc={acc:.3f}", end="")
if acc > best_acc:
best_acc = acc
os.makedirs(os.path.dirname(output_path), exist_ok=True)
model.save(output_path)
print(f" ← saved (best acc)")
else:
print()
print(f"\nBehavior cloning complete. Best accuracy: {best_acc:.3f}")
print(f"Pre-trained model saved to: {output_path}")
return output_path
